Context: Recently, the Panchayat Se Parliament 2.0 programme was inaugurated by Lok Sabha Speaker on 6th January 2025, commemorating the 150th birth anniversary of tribal leader Birsa Munda.
Purpose: To educate 500+ women representatives from Panchayati Raj Institutions on India’s Constitution and parliamentary procedures.
Commemoration: Marks the 150th birth anniversary of tribal icon Birsa Munda.
Note: Birsa Munda led the Munda Rebellion (Ulgulan), and his birth anniversary is celebrated as Janjatiya Gaurav Divas.
It is organised by the National Commission for Women (NCW), in collaboration with the Lok Sabha Secretariat and the Ministry of Tribal Affairs.
Its primary focus is to empower these women representatives from Panchayati Raj institutions by enhancing their understanding of constitutional provisions, parliamentary procedures, and governance.
The programme also aims to recognise the contributions of these representatives in areas such as education and rural development.
Includes interactive workshops by experts and Member of Parliaments (MPs), and guided tours of the New Parliament House, Samvidhan Sadan, Pradhanmantri Sangrahalaya, and Rashtrapati Bhavan.
Panchayat Se Parliament Tak 1.0 was conducted in January 2024 with over 500 participants.
It will include workshops, sessions, and a guided tour of key locations such as the new Parliament House, Samvidhan Sadan, Pradhanmantri Sangrahalaya, and Rashtrapati Bhawan.
The Lok Sabha Speaker will also lead the delegates in reading the Preamble to the Constitution of India during the event.
This program builds on the success of the Panchayat Se Parliament 2024 initiative, which engaged 500 women sarpanch from across India.
